WebBinary Heap: Definition Binary heap. Almost complete binary tree. – filled on all levels, except last, where filled from left to right Min-heap ordered. – every child greater than (or … WebFrom the lesson. Priority Queues. We introduce the priority queue data type and an efficient implementation using the binary heap data structure. This implementation also leads to an efficient sorting algorithm known as heapsort. We conclude with an applications of priority queues where we simulate the motion of n particles subject to the laws ...
Binary Heap In C# - c-sharpcorner.com
WebAug 3, 2024 · A Min Heap Binary Tree is a Binary Tree where the root node has the minimum key in the tree. The above definition holds true for all sub-trees in the tree. This is called the Min Heap property. Almost every … Web•Binary heap data structure: •Complete binary tree •Each node has less important priority value than its parent •insertand deleteMinoperations = O(height-of-tree)=O(logn) •insert:put at new last position in tree and percolate-up •deleteMin: remove root, put last element at root and percolate-down insert deleteMin 40 60 99 20 80 10 ... iron man 4 full movie in english 2015
Heap Data Structure - Programiz
WebMay 24, 2024 · Steps to be followed for Delete operation (): First, update the value at the index that needs to be deleted with INT_MIN. Now call the Decreasekey () function at the index which is need to be deleted. As the value at the index is the least, it reaches the top. Now call the ExtractMin () operation which deletes the root node in Minheap. WebNov 9, 2024 · First of all, let's look at heap's definition and characteristics. The min-max heap is a complete binary tree with both traits of min heap and max heap:. As we can see above, each node at an even level in the tree is less than all of its descendants, while each node at an odd level in the tree is greater than all of its descendants, where the root is at … WebA heap is a useful data structure when it is necessary to repeatedly remove the object with the highest (or lowest) priority, or when insertions need to be interspersed with removals of the root node. A common implementation … iron man 4 actress